diff --git a/PKGBUILD b/PKGBUILD index dfe8d08..0451e41 100644 --- a/PKGBUILD +++ b/PKGBUILD @@ -3,18 +3,16 @@ _pkgbasename=ncurses pkgname=lib32-${_pkgbasename} -pkgver=5.7 -pkgrel=6 +pkgver=5.9 +pkgrel=1 pkgdesc="System V Release 4.0 curses emulation library (32-bit)" arch=('x86_64') url="http://www.gnu.org/software/ncurses/" license=('MIT') depends=('lib32-glibc' ${_pkgbasename}) makedepends=("gcc-multilib") -source=(ftp://ftp.gnu.org/pub/gnu/${_pkgbasename}/${_pkgbasename}-${pkgver}.tar.gz - set_field_buffer.patch) -md5sums=('cce05daf61a64501ef6cd8da1f727ec6' - '04c8d6d95140a29d72c0eb685a2eeffd') +source=(ftp://ftp.gnu.org/pub/gnu/${_pkgbasename}/${_pkgbasename}-${pkgver}.tar.gz) +md5sums=('8cb9c412e5f2d96bc6f459aa8c6282a1') build() { export CC="gcc -m32" @@ -24,9 +22,6 @@ build() { cd ${srcdir}/ mkdir ncurses{,w}-build - # http://permalink.gmane.org/gmane.comp.lib.ncurses.bugs/3559 - patch -Np1 -i ${srcdir}/set_field_buffer.patch - cd ${srcdir}/ncursesw-build ../${_pkgbasename}-${pkgver}/configure --prefix=/usr --mandir=/usr/share/man \ --with-shared --with-normal --without-debug --without-ada \ diff --git a/set_field_buffer.patch b/set_field_buffer.patch deleted file mode 100644 index a213204..0000000 --- a/set_field_buffer.patch +++ /dev/null @@ -1,9 +0,0 @@ ---- src/ncurses-5.7/form/frm_driver.c 2008/10/18 16:25:00 1.88 -+++ src/ncurses-5.7/form/frm_driver.c 2008/12/06 23:08:12 -@@ -4366,6 +4366,7 @@ - delwin(field->working); - field->working = newpad(field->drows, field->dcols); - } -+ len = Buffer_Length(field); - wclear(field->working); - mvwaddstr(field->working, 0, 0, value);